The founder of the Taras Bulba restaurant chain was sentenced to two years in prison for non-payment of 650 million rubles in taxes
The Basmanny District Court of Moscow sentenced the founder of the Taras Bulba restaurant chain, Yuri Beloivan, to two years in a general regime colony for failure to pay 650 million rubles in taxes (clause “b” of Part 2 of Article 199 of the Criminal Code), the Investigative Committee and Interfax reported . According to investigators, in 2011-2014, Beloivan, who managed eight restaurants, instructed employees not to punch checks or accept bank cards.
